@@Unison23 Right now, my Mew is Adamant and 252 HP, 208 Atk, 48 Speed EVs. This gives just enough speed after the 1.2* raid multiplier to be faster than Mewtwo. On my first win, I was Jolly with 252 HP, 204 Atk, and 52 Speed instead since I wasn't sure if Mewtwo was Timid. I like being faster since that ensures I get Light Screen up (in solo queue, you've got no idea if anyone else will do it) before Mewtwo potentially hits me on turn 1. Another great supporter: Alolan Muk Held item: Wide Lens Snarl Mud slap Screech Crunch Lead off with a couple Snarls and then switch between Snarl and Mud slap depending on where Mewtwo’s stats are at. Use Crunch if the debuffs are maxed out. Once the shield drops Screech its defense all the way down.

Mew can be caught in Virtual Console version of Pokémon red or blue on the 3DS. 8F is the name of the, for lack of a better name, “glitch item” that opens up developer sub menus in Pokémon red. This allows for certain Pokémon with specific stat distributions to perfectly morph into the mew that was given away as an event in the original Pokémon red and blue. This Pokémon can then be passed onto Pokémon bank and home. I’m simplifying this a lot. Austin John does an amazing breakdown.
@@ItApproacheslong story short it’s essentially a way to reprogram Pokemon RBY (and their VC 3DS releases) from within the game. You can program any encounter, alter Pokemon’s stats/OT, and a lot of other stuff. It’s essentially a GameShark on steroids with no extra hardware required.
